Your challenge ## Schulthess Klinik is characterized by the best possible nursing standards. As a nursing professional, you ensure the professional implementation of these standards in everyday nursing care and guarantee high-quality care and nursing of our patients before and after surgical procedures. In doing so, you maintain open and appreciative communication with patients, relatives, as well as with the interdisciplinary treatment teams. In addition to your activity in direct care, after the induction and probationary period, the opportunity arises for you to gradually take on specialist responsibility at ward level. In this role, you actively contribute to the professional further development of nursing, are in close exchange with the ward management as well as the nursing development management, and undertake, among other things, the following tasks: • Promoting and developing the best possible care for patients and their relatives according to the current state of knowledge • Supporting the nursing team in the implementation of the nursing process and in ensuring effective and sustainable nursing • Professional as well as methodical guidance and coaching of employees in relation to nursing, counseling, and education • Responsible for ensuring and optimizing nursing quality and the implementation of innovations • Commitment and active participation in the nursing development committee • Creating and revising nursing guidelines and concepts • Designing and conducting internal training events What convinces us ## Ideally, you bring a degree as a Bachelor of Science in Nursing or a completed and recognized diploma education at tertiary level in Switzerland. Open-mindedness, innovative thinking, flexibility as well as commitment and resilience characterize you, as does your sound clinical and theoretical nursing knowledge and your patient orientation. You possess high social competencies and know how to use your communication skills to inspire the team for further development in nursing. Independent and responsible action is among your competencies, as are empathy and teamwork. You enjoy using your very good IT skills (MS Office/KIS) effortlessly. Several years of professional experience as well as expertise in the field of acute care and orthopedics is an advantage. What you get ## • Flexitime in early, late, and night shifts • Attractive social benefits and numerous benefits • Paid or compensable changing time (15 Min./day / 6.5 days off/year) • 40 hour week / 12.5 additional planable days off per year • Night shift allowance CHF 10.-/h plus 20% time credit • Weekend, holiday, and late shift allowance CHF 8.-/h • ZVV-BonusPass / ZVV-BonusPass Flex
